Output c5830c559a69c1001263f5af99665077781f04e2e66918cdb9ba9e53743d9648:1

value
996376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c919671d8ee93feb1f0e1a6eaec10e7c553a4b7 OP_EQUAL
address
MR6Dg6whAYDwbgTQC8EPbn75Yu34ru9YH7
transaction
c5830c559a69c1001263f5af99665077781f04e2e66918cdb9ba9e53743d9648
spent
true